OK, I am running the nightly from 12th Jan 2008. Via the SqueezeCenter
settings web page, I switched player.firmware logging to Info, and then
restarted SqueezeCenter.

Which log file should I be looking at? In \Program
Files\SqueezeCenter\server\logs, I see a file called "server.log", but
it has a modified date of 16th Nov 2007. Is there another log file I
should expect to see?

Interestingly, in the same folder, there's a file called "log.conf",
which I would guess holds the current log settings. And yet, on my
system it has a modified date of 6th Nov 2007. That would suggest that
the logging changes I made via the web interface haven't been recorded.
And indeed, going back into the Advanced tab in the web interface, I see
that the player.firmware setting is back to "warn", as it was before.

I'm wondering if possibly my SqueezeCenter installation has got into
some sort of weird state. I'm going to try uninstalling, wiping all
traces of SqueezeCenter from the PC, then starting again from scratch.
